Welcome to the Quillstone kiosk team! First thing to know: the Marrowatch watchdog is the only process allowed to restart the kiosk shell, and it runs in its own sandbox with a read-only config. If you're reviewing us for security, that sandbox boundary is where the interesting stuff lives. The architecture notes, including the signing chain for watchdog updates, are on the internal page.

wiki page, kahog-hahig: https://vault.zemvargrid.internal/display/deploy/repo/settings/merge_requests/job/settings/6f3b933774dbc5320a4daa18

## Loading Dock — Delivery Hours

The Harwick Building loading dock accepts deliveries between 06:00 and 14:00 on weekdays. Outside those hours the roller shutter is locked and couriers should be redirected to the Pellam Street entrance. Night shift staff receiving pre-approved overnight deliveries may open the dock's side door only — never the main shutter. To unlock the side door, enter the code below.

door code, hahop-bawif: bdg-B-76

☐ Key ceremony, step 4 (MatchCore GC tuning access): Contractor verifies the pause-time dashboards are reachable before sealing. GC config vault must be re-opened once after sealing to confirm recoverability. For that confirmation unlock, enter the recovery passphrase given immediately below this item.

recovery phrase for fajeg-kawep: druix-gorius-briax-ulaeth-fraox-lammir-pelox-jormir-pelwyn-julir

**☐ Prototype workshop access (Building C, Kestrel Wing)**

New starters on the Brightlark hardware team usually want into the workshop on day one, so sort this before they arrive. Walk them past the bench area, point out the goggles shelf, and make sure they watch the two-minute safety clip on the kiosk. Don't let anyone in unescorted until that's done. Once they've finished the clip, give them the workshop door code below.

turnstile pass: bdg-QU-7

Handover: AgriLink Gateway on-call notes

Priya — the gateway's been stable since the decoder fix, but watch the frame-drop metric after any tractor firmware push. Restarts must be rolling, one region at a time, or sequence tracking resets. Alerts route through the Delvin pager rotation. Current production settings for the service are as follows.

settings of bahip-hahip:
[wenath]
host = wenath.lumiclabs.corp
user = wenath_svc
database = wenath_prod